Hello Guys,

I've installed dpstream vid addon and it it seems to work ok when navigating through the menu, but as soon as I click on a desired movie (or any content) it comes back with an error script failed. dpstream.py!!! Can someone please help... Thanks! Here is the log: http://xbmclogs.com/show.php?id=9254
Can someone please confirm if azwatch.tv, a t0mm0 add-on, is working? All I get is a blank page when I click on it!!! Thanks
Can someone take a stab at this please?
check if you enabled the proxy setting in xbmc by accident.
it should be disabled.

looking at your logfile, all internet lookups fail, so this is the most likely cause.
